How do you manage HVAC performance across 4,300 portable classrooms without sending maintenance staff door to door?
Orange County Public Schools turned to KMC Controls to improve energy efficiency, indoor air quality, and HVAC management across its large fleet of portable classrooms. By implementing a building automation and HVAC controls solution, the district gained remote monitoring and control, proactive equipment maintenance, and greater control over classroom comfort and energy use. An initial 12-classroom retrofit resulted in a 40% reduction in energy use, with the initial installation paying for itself in less than six months. The project demonstrates how school building automation can reduce operating costs while supporting comfortable, efficient learning environments.
